Stepper Motor: Unipolar/Bipolar, 200 Steps/Rev, 57×41mm, 5.7V, 1 A/Phase
This NEMA 23-size hybrid stepping motor can be used as a unipolar or bipolar stepper motor and has a 1.8° step angle (200 steps/revolution). Each phase draws 1 A at 5.7 V, allowing for a holding torque of 4 kg-cm (55 oz-in).

The motor has six color-coded wires terminated with bare leads that allow it to be controlled by both unipolar and bipolar stepper motor drivers. When used with a unipolar stepper motor driver, all six leads are used. When used with a bipolar stepper motor driver, the center-tap yellow and white wires can be left disconnected (the red-blue pair gives access to one coil and the black-green pair gives access to the other coil). Size: 56.4 mm square × 41 mm, not including the shaft (NEMA 23)
Weight: 450 g (16 oz)
Shaft diameter: 6.35 mm (0.25″) “D”
Steps per revolution: 200
Current rating: 1 A per coil
Voltage rating: 5.7 V
Resistance: 5.7 Ω per coil
Holding torque: 4 kg-cm (55 oz-in)
Inductance: 5.4 mH per coil
Lead length: 30 cm (12″)
Output shaft supported by two ball bearings
